Dune: Awakening for PC delayed to June 10

Funcom has delayed the PC (Steam) version of open-world survival massively multiplayer online game Dune: Awakening from its previously planned May 20 release date to June 10. BOKURA for PS5, PS4 delayed to summer

Publisher Kodansha and developer Tokoronyori have delayed the PlayStation 5 and PlayStation 4 versions of two-player puzzle adventure game BOKURA from their previously planned April 18 release date to sometime this summer. Hashire Hebereke: EX delayed to spring 2026

Publisher Gravity Game Arise and developer SUNSOFT have delayed Hashire Hebereke: EX from its previously planned 2025 release window to spring 2026. It will be available for Switch and PC via Steam. # The Occultist delayed to 2026

Publisher Daedalic Entertainment and developer DALOAR have delayed first-person narrative-driven psychological horror game The Occultist from its previously planned 2025 release window to 2026. # Killing Floor III delayed to later in 2025

Tripwire Interactive has delayed horror first-person shooter Killing Floor III from its previously planned March 25 release date to later in 2025. A specific date was not announced. # Date Everything! delayed to June

Publisher Team17 and developer Sassy Chap Games have delayed sandbox dating simulation game Date Everything! from its previously planned February 14 release date to sometime in June.
